Apprently if anyone is playing this on steam - disabling the steam overlay can give a few extra fps. I haven't tested this but might be worth a try.

Right-click the game in your library -> Properties -> Uncheck the Overlay box.

Also you can also skip the game intros by setting +com_skipIntroVideo 1 in your steam game lauch options.

Are you making use of the chainsaw? I didn't really use it in 2016 as ammo seemed relatively abundant but in this it's essential.

The low level zombie enemies that seem to be everywhere are essentially walking ammo crates that only need 1 charge of the chainsaw to take down. Chain them down, wreak some more carnage and by the time you are low again the chainsaw should be back in action for another go! :nod:

How good was that opening cinematic :datass:

Loving this, while Doom 2016 is one of my favourite games ever I didn't get it initially as I think I tried to play it like CoD rather than flying round the level picking up power ups, getting glory kills and chainsawing. I've hit the ground running in this and everything feels fantastic, I think the ammo restrictions improve the rythem of the game, getting in the cycle of shoot, glory kill, chainsaw. I was worried that the addition of more story might lose something that made the original so good but if anything the extra lives and weak points make it more 'video gamey' than its predecessor.
